Federal Communications Commission Statement
This device complies with part 15 of the FCC
Rules.
Operation is subject to the following two
conditions:
• This device may not cause harmful
interference, and distractions could be
hazardous.
• This device must accept any interference,
including interference that may cause
undesired operation of the sensor
FCC Warnings
Changes or modifications not expressly approved
by Eclipse could void the user’s authority to
operate the equipment.
This device meets the FCC requirements for RF
exposure in public or uncontrolled environments.
FCC ID: 2APDD081778
Note: This equipment has been tested and found
to comply with the limits for a Class B digital
device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ules.
These limits are designed to provide reasonable
protection against harmful interference in a
residential installation. This equipment generates,
uses and can radiate radio frequency energy, and
if not installed and used in accordance with the
instructions, may cause harmful interference to
radio communications.
However, there is no guarantee that interference
may not occur in a particular installation. If this
equipment does cause harmful interference
to radio or television reception, which can be
determined by turning the equipment off and
on, the user is encouraged to try to correct the
interference by one or more of the following
measures:
•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na
• Increase the separation between the
equipment and receiver.
• Connect the equipment into an outlet on
a circuit different from that to which the
receiver is connected.
•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/TV
technician for help.

IMPORTANT PRODUCT SAFETY
INFORMATION
CAUTION: This product is not a toy. Do not allow
children or pets to pay with your device. It includes
small parts that can be a choking hazard.
CAUTION: Consult your doctor before beginning
or modifying any exercise program.
CAUTION: Consult your doctor before use if
you have any preexisting conditions that might be
affected by your use of this device.
CAUTION: This device may cause skin irritation.
Prolonged contact may contribute to skin irritation
or allergies in some users. If you experience any
sign of skin redness or other skin irritation, please
discontinue use. If symptoms persist, consult your
doctor.
This product is not a medical device, and is not
intended to diagnose, treat, cure or prevent
any disease.
For more information, visit www.eclipserx.com/help
• Do not dispose of your Eclipse Rx in a fire.
The battery could explode.
• Charge the battery only with using the
included charging cable connected to a
computer or to a cell phone charger.
• Do not wear the device while charging it.
• Do not charge the device while it is wet.
• Do not attempt to replace the battery or open
the enclosure or disassemble your Eclipse Rx.
Doing so will voice the warranty and can result
in a safety hazard.
CARE AND CLEANING
• Remove the UV sun monitor from the strap.
Clean the UV sun monitor with a soft dry
cloth or with a mild cleanser. Clean the
strap with gentle soap and water and try it
thoroughly before reinserting it into the UV
sun monitor.
• Do not use abrasive cleaners to clean your
Eclipse Rx.
• Do not allow the battery to drain completely.
This may result in loss of data.
